Champion Home Builders, Inc. is seeking to hire a Contractor to join their team in the Nebraska, Colorado, Wyoming, and South Dakota region. Champion has been a leader in the manufactured housing industry for decades and is one of the largest mobile and modular home builders in North America. They offer various factory-built solutions, including single-family and multi-family homes, as well as commercial and government buildings. Champion emphasizes integrity, respect, craftsmanship, and strong relationships with customers, suppliers, and employees. They are committed to providing a safe, productive, and enjoyable workplace. This Independent Contractor role involves executing warranty work on sold homes per service work orders, acting as a key element in a successful customer service experience. The primary responsibility is to repair common service issues associated with new manufactured homes, requiring diverse handyman skills to ensure customer satisfaction.
